Visualization of Particle Interactions in Granular Media
Interaction between particles in so-called granular media, such as soil and sand, plays an important role in the context of geomechanical phenomena and numerous industrial applications. A two scale homogenization approach based on a micro and a macro scale level is briefly introduced in this paper. The behavior of the granular matter at the micro scale level is captured by a discrete element method, allowing the simulation of breaking and forming of contacts between the single grains. The problem at the macro scale level is discretized by the finite element method. Computation of granular material in such a way gives a deeper insight into the context of discontinuous materials and at the same time reduces the computational costs. However, the description and the understanding of the phenomena in granular materials are not yet satisfactory.
